С каждым годом голосовые помощники все больше входят в нашу повседневную жизнь, помогая нам выполнить различные задачи. Одним из самых популярных голосовых помощников является Siri, разработанный компанией Apple. С его помощью можно выполнять различные команды, задавать вопросы, посылать сообщения и многое другое.
Однако Siri может быть использован не только на устройствах Apple, но и в приложениях, разработанных для этих устройств. Это открывает новые возможности для разработчиков, позволяя интегрировать голосовой помощник в свои приложения. С помощью SiriKit разработчики могут создавать собственные интеграции Siri, чтобы пользователи могли управлять приложением с помощью голосовых команд.
Использование SiriKit позволяет сделать приложение более удобным и доступным для пользователей, позволяя выполнять различные задачи голосом. Благодаря интеграции с Siri, пользователь сможет использовать приложение, не прибегая к использованию рук, что особенно удобно во время вождения, физических упражнений или других ситуациях, когда использование рук затруднено.
Использование SiriKit: интеграция голосового помощника Siri в приложение
В наше время голосовые помощники стали неотъемлемой частью нашей повседневной жизни. Они позволяют нам выполнять различные задачи, не используя клавиатуру и сенсорный экран, просто говоря с устройством. Siri, голосовой помощник от Apple, является одним из наиболее популярных и широко используемых голосовых ассистентов на рынке.
Если вы разработчик мобильных приложений для устройств iOS, вы можете интегрировать голосового помощника Siri в свое приложение, используя SiriKit. SiriKit - это фреймворк, предоставляемый Apple, который позволяет вам добавить поддержку голосовых команд Siri к вашим приложениям. Это открывает множество новых возможностей для взаимодействия пользователей с вашим приложением и значительно улучшает его функциональность и удобство использования.
Один из примеров использования SiriKit может быть мобильное приложение для заказа еды. Пользователь может просто сказать «Закажи пиццу из моего любимого ресторана» или «Найди рестораны с азиатской кухней поблизости» и Siri будет взаимодействовать с вашим приложением для выполнения запроса пользователя. Это делает процесс заказа еды проще и быстрее, устраняя необходимость вручную вводить информацию и переходить по нескольким шагам в приложении.
Для использования SiriKit в вашем приложении необходимо выполнить несколько шагов. Во-первых, у вас должно быть активно подписанное разрешение App ID с поддержкой Siri. Затем вам потребуется настройка пользовательских команд, известных как intent (намерение), в вашем приложении. Intent определяет, какие действия могут быть выполнены с помощью Siri в вашем приложении и какие параметры могут быть переданы. Например, если ваше приложение предоставляет возможность заказа еды, вы можете настроить пользовательскую команду "Заказать пиццу" с параметром "тип пиццы" и "адрес доставки".
После настройки intent вы должны реализовать соответствующий код в вашем приложении для выполнения действий, связанных с каждым intent. Это может включать регистрацию пользовательских команд и их параметров, обработку запросов пользователя и предоставление результатов обратно Siri для отображения и ответа.
При интеграции SiriKit в приложение необходимо учесть следующие советы по SEO-оптимизации:
- Определите релевантные пользовательские команды: Используйте анализ ключевых слов и исследуйте популярные запросы пользователей, связанные с вашей нишей. Определите наиболее релевантные пользовательские команды, которые могут быть добавлены в ваше приложение с помощью SiriKit.
- Оптимизируйте тексты и метаданные: Не забывайте включать релевантные ключевые слова в тексты и метаданные вашего приложения, связанные с SiriKit. Это поможет поисковым системам лучше понять содержание вашего приложения и связать его с соответствующими запросами пользователей.
- Улучшите юзабилити приложения: Ваше приложение должно быть легким в использовании и логичным для пользователя. Обеспечьте простоту и интуитивность процесса взаимодействия с вашим приложением через Siri. Это поможет улучшить поведенческие метрики и удовлетворенность пользователей, что является важным фактором поисковой оптимизации.
- Следите за обновлениями SiriKit: SiriKit постоянно развивается и Apple регулярно выпускает обновления и улучшения для фреймворка. Следите за новостями и обновлениями, чтобы быть в курсе последних возможностей и оптимизировать свое приложение в соответствии с ними.
В итоге, интеграция SiriKit в ваше приложение позволит вам предложить пользователям новые удобные способы взаимодействия с приложением и улучшит его функциональные возможности. Улучшенное юзабилити и оптимизация ключевых моментов SiriKit помогут вашему приложению быть выше в результатах поисковых запросов и привлечь больше пользователей, что, в свою очередь, приведет к увеличению трафика и конверсии.
Технологии должны быть доступными и интуитивными для всех пользователей, включая использование голосового помощника Siri в приложении.
- Анонимный автор
Название | Описание | Пример |
---|---|---|
Intents | Определяет цели и действия, которые приложение может выполнять с помощью Siri | Запуск музыкального приложения |
Intent Resolutions | Позволяет указать дополнительные сведения о целях и действиях, чтобы Siri могла лучше понимать запросы | Запуск списка песен из определенного жанра |
Interactions | Позволяет добавить голосовое взаимодействие с Siri для выполнения действий в приложении | Запуск воспроизведения музыки с помощью голосовой команды |
Vocabulary | Определяет ключевые слова и фразы, которые могут быть использованы пользователем при общении с Siri | Добавление слов и фраз для управления таймером |
UI | Использование Siri для отображения интерфейса в приложении | Открытие экрана с деталями контакта по голосовой команде |
Media | Возможность контролировать медиафайлы с помощью Siri | Пауза или воспроизведение песни с голосовой командой |
Основные проблемы по теме "Использование sirikit: интеграция голосового помощника siri в приложение"
1. Ограниченные возможности
Одной из основных проблем использования SiriKit являются её ограниченные возможности с точки зрения интеграции с приложениями. SiriKit позволяет использовать голосовые команды только для определенных категорий приложений, таких как мессенджеры, платежные приложения, поиск по фотографиям и некоторые другие. Это означает, что интеграция с Siri в приложениях других категорий может оказаться сильно ограниченной или невозможной.
2. Сложность в разработке и поддержке
Еще одной проблемой является сложность в разработке и поддержке приложений, интегрирующих SiriKit. Это связано с необходимостью изучения и использования специфических API и документации, а также с тем, что SiriKit требует настройки и поддержки на стороне сервера Apple. Это может потребовать значительных усилий со стороны разработчиков и повлиять на время разработки и поддержки приложения.
3. Ограничения настраиваемости и персонализации
Одной из основных ограничений SiriKit является отсутствие возможности полной настраиваемости и персонализации голосового помощника Siri. Возможности пользовательской настройки интерфейса и функциональности Siri ограничены, что может ограничить возможности интеграции Siri в приложение и создание уникального пользовательского опыта.
Как происходит интеграция голосового помощника Siri в приложение?
Интеграция голосового помощника Siri в приложение осуществляется с помощью использования SiriKit framework, который предоставляет набор инструментов и API для создания пользовательского интерфейса и обработки голосовых команд от Siri.
Какие типы интеграции с Siri поддерживает SiriKit?
SiriKit поддерживает интеграцию с различными типами приложений, такими как приложения для звонков, сообщений, платежей, фитнеса, музыки и т.д. Каждый тип включает набор допустимых действий и команд, которые могут быть выполнены через Siri.
Как можно использовать Siri в приложении?
После интеграции SiriKit в приложение, вы можете использовать Siri для выполнения действий, связанных с функциональностью вашего приложения. Например, вы можете позволить пользователям отправлять сообщения, совершать вызовы, осуществлять платежи или управлять медиа через голосовые команды.
Материал подготовлен командой ios-apps.ru
Читать ещё
Контакты
Телефон:
+7 (499) 112-09-80 Бесплатно по РФПочта:
info@ios-apps.ruВремя работы:
Пн-Вс с 10:00 до 22:00